Abstract: This study investigates the critical role of information systems and digital transformation in advancing sustainable supply chain management. Companies are increasingly adopting sustainable policies to protect the environment, enhance societal wellbeing, and drive economic development. By digitalizing their processes, they achieve significant operational improvements and boost business performance. Information systems are now integral to supply chains, supporting diverse processes and facilitating excellence in digital transformation and sustainable development. However, research in this area has been limited, focusing primarily on the environmental pillar. This study aims to explore the relationship between supply chain digitalization and the adoption of comprehensive sustainability practices. The research employs a qualitative methodology, including a comparative case study analysis of a modern 3PL company, a retailer, and a producer of construction materials. The findings reveal that the strategic integration of digital transformation and sustainable policies within organizational contexts is vital for enhancing business performance and achieving operational excellence. Effective use of information systems and resources enables companies to amplify their economic, social, and environmental impact, fostering an environmentally friendly image, strengthening societal relationships, and increasing market share. This study underscores the importance of a holistic approach to sustainability, driven by information systems and Industry 4.0 technologies, positioning companies as leaders in sustainable supply chain management.
